Wide Open Walls: Makasutu 2010
"An amazing community arts project setup at Kabuneh, Makasutu in Gambia. A selection of 8 handpicked artists set about transforming a local village over two weeks. Artists featured included, Eelus, Logan Hicks, Xenz, Bushdwellers, Mysterious Al, Broken Crow [John Girder & Mike Fitzsimmons] and Lucy McLauchlan."

It's been a while since this project was mentioned so thought i'd stoke the thread as a friend of mine recently did a trip to Gambia and was lucky enough to meet the guy who runs the project, was shown around the village and also stayed there, and was amazed by the works on display.
Like others, I thought that this was a one off project but it is infact an ongoing project and artists are adding to the already stunning pieces out there as we speak.
ROA is due out there again at the end of next month and SHEONE has just completed his pieces this week so I felt it was worth raising it's awareness again as it's such a worthy project with some fantastic art!
Will keep ya'll posted on further updates as they come in! Next year promises to be some amazing new works as artists already approached have agreed to get involved in the project...
